Marcus Aurelius’ Birthday Anniversary Conversations:

Apr 26 @ 1:00pm EST ~ What is Good and Why it Matters: Stoicism and Ayn Rand Stoicism proposes that you should radically reorient the way you value...suggesting that most people value things they shouldn’t and don’t value enough the things they should.

But what do we make of this radical reorientation? What is right about it? What is wrong? Is virtue the only good...is it sufficient for happiness? And what kind of value do “indifferents” have in Stoic philosophy? Join the discussion Here.

Delphi Economic Forum

Apr 26 - 29 

The DEF takes place every year and more than 3.000 people come to Delphi from all over the world either to participate or simply watch leaders from all over the world presenting new ideas, analysing markets and debating over the world’s future. Academics, politicians, businessmen and leading experts participate in an effort to address the contemporary challenges affecting Greece and the surrounding region. The development of new strategies through changes and structural reforms in order to achieve sustainable and socially responsible development models of governance, with a geographical identification of Greece, Europe and the wider region of the eastern Mediterranean, is the goal that each annual event must achieve.
